Ticket #—missed pick-up, Quillmark Press master copies

The courier did not arrive during yesterday's 14:00–15:00 window, and the master copies for the Ostley brochure run remain sealed in the secure cabinet at the Quillmark front office. Please reschedule for tomorrow morning and confirm the driver acknowledges the chain-of-custody form. The required confidential hand-over instruction for the courier is stated below.

courier memo of yajof-yawep: the ulaix silath courier leaves the casax ledger at gate 3093 under passcode 598820

Subject: Memtrace cut-over complete

Team,

Cut-over to Memtrace v2 for GPU memory profiling finished last night. Old v1 agents are disabled; any tickets referencing v1 dashboards should be closed as resolved-by-migration. Sampling overhead is now under 2% and allocation traces include kernel names. Known gap: profiles older than 30 days were not migrated. Point customers at the v2 docs for setup questions. For reference when troubleshooting, the agent now runs with the following configuration.

settings of bagaf-bawip:
[aldax]
port = 5000
region = south-4
host = aldax.brasklabs.corp
team = brivan
timeout_ms = 2000
retries = 2

// RELOAD_INTERVAL_MS: how often the Fernwick config watcher polls
// for changes. Hot reload applies most keys in place; anything under
// `storage.*` still requires a restart — see the Larkspur onboarding
// doc. New folks: don't lower this below 2000ms, the watcher hammers
// the config service and Ops will find you. If reloads misbehave,
// check the watcher logs first. The active build token appears below.

build token for tawif-bahip: htk31_68bba16e1afabfef4ecc69408c06f16

# Flaglight Rollouts — Approvals

Quick version for on-call: any rollout touching more than 5% of traffic needs an approval in Flaglight before the ramp continues. Kill switches don't need approval — just flip them and note it in the incident channel. Scheduled ramps pause automatically if error budget burns hot. If you're stuck at 2 a.m. with a pending approval, there's one person authorized to override, and that's the approver below.

account owner for tagep-bafof: Norael Gilax Juleth